1.1.0
Fluid is our toolkit for cross-platform and responsive applications development that supports the Material Design design language.
It replaces Papyros' qml-material which was using QtQuick Controls 1.
We aim to maintain API compatibility until the next major release.
Features
- Allow to skip building QML modules
- Install desktop entry and AppStream metadata for the demo
- Enable searching for icons in the demo app
- Refresh window decoration when the color changes
- AppBar custom content
- Change tool bar and decoration colors
- NavigationDrawer support for convergence
- Demo: Convergent navigation drawer
- SearchBar: expose font property
- AppBar: Add extendedContent property to add components under the row containing the title and actions
- AppBar: Add extendedContentHeight property that holds the height of the extended content
- AppToolBar: Add appBarHeight property that holds the calculated height of the AppBar considering its extended content
- Set shortcut to go back action
- Add PageSidebar
- Add Chip
- Toggle overflow menu whith the Menu button
- AppBar: Add property AppBar::overflowMenuVisible to know whether the overflow menu is open or not
- Fix FloatingActionButton background
- Add iOS support
- Support Qt static builds
- Demo: Warn that system icons might not be available
- Allow non-visual children in TabbedPage
- Demo: Remove Universal styling
- Demo: Use a tool bar for the theme selector
- Fix NavigationListView being empty
- SnackBar: Fix SnackBar form factor detection, resulting in
fullWidth
default value being correctly set - SnackBar: Implement SnackBar as a Popup making it always stack on top of the window contents
- ListItem: Do not calculate ListItem.implicitHeight
You can read the detailed change log from the previous release here.
Download
You can download the source tarball from GitHub
SHA256 checksum: 3f7d6ed5bc986878134c28bd1f78848a30494ad790863adaffbdc8b3fb73b1a6